Read a specific line from a file: Difference between revisions
m
Added Sidef language
(Added zkl) |
m (Added Sidef language) |
||
Line 1,009:
end if;
end func;</lang>
=={{header|Sidef}}==
<lang ruby>func getNthLine(filename, n) {
var file = File.new(filename);
file.open_r.each { |line|
$. == n && return line;
};
Sys.warn("file #{file} does not have #{n} lines, only #{$.}\n");
return nil;
}
var wantedLine = getNthLine("/etc/passwd", 7);
wantedLine != nil && print wantedLine;</lang>
=={{header|Tcl}}==
|